From 9da605b25b64e25bc6a1b7651d001ea451fbeac9 Mon Sep 17 00:00:00 2001 From: Guillaume Desmottes Date: Thu, 19 Nov 2009 11:10:15 +0000 Subject: event-manager: event_manager_ft_got_contact_cb: ref the contact empathy_tp_contact_factory_get_from_handle is not supposed to give a reference to the callback. --- src/empathy-event-manager.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'src/empathy-event-manager.c') diff --git a/src/empathy-event-manager.c b/src/empathy-event-manager.c index c10802011..0992dd243 100644 --- a/src/empathy-event-manager.c +++ b/src/empathy-event-manager.c @@ -714,7 +714,7 @@ event_manager_ft_got_contact_cb (EmpathyTpContactFactory *factory, EventManagerApproval *approval = (EventManagerApproval *) user_data; char *header; - approval->contact = contact; + approval->contact = g_object_ref (contact); header = g_strdup_printf (_("Incoming file transfer from %s"), empathy_contact_get_name (approval->contact)); -- cgit v1.2.3